How much do virtual reality developer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for virtual reality developer in Gresham, OR is $55.98,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42.79 and $68.51 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a virtual reality developer?

A Virtual Reality Developer is a technology professional who designs, builds, and tests immersive applications and experiences using virtual reality (VR) technology. They use programming languages, 3D modeling tools, and game engines like Unity or Unreal Engine to create interactive environments for gaming, training, education, healthcare, and other industries. Their work involves both creative design and technical development, often collaborating with artists, designers, and other developers to bring virtual worlds to life.

What are some common challenges faced by virtual reality developers when collaborating with designers and other team members?

Virtual Reality Developers often work closely with designers, artists, and UX specialists to bring immersive experiences to life. One common challenge is aligning technical constraints with creative vision, as not all design ideas are feasible within current VR hardware limitations. Effective communication and iterative prototyping are essential to bridge gaps between disciplines and ensure that both performance and user experience goals are met. Additionally, VR projects require rigorous testing across multiple devices, which can add complexity to collaboration and scheduling.

What is the difference between Virtual Reality Developer vs Augmented Reality Developer?

AspectVirtual Reality DeveloperAugmented Reality Developer
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Computer Science, Software Development, or related field; experience with 3D engines like Unity or UnrealBachelor's in Computer Science, Software Development, or related field; experience with AR SDKs like ARKit or ARCore
Work EnvironmentDevelops immersive VR experiences for gaming, training, or simulations, often using VR headsetsCreates AR applications for mobile devices or AR glasses, integrating digital content with real-world views
Employer & Industry UsageGaming, training, healthcare, education, simulation industriesRetail, marketing, maintenance, navigation, healthcare industries

While both roles involve creating interactive digital experiences, Virtual Reality Developers focus on fully immersive environments using VR headsets, whereas Augmented Reality Developers enhance real-world views with digital overlays. Both require similar technical skills but differ in application and target devices.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a virtual reality developer?

To thrive as a Virtual Reality Developer, you need strong programming skills (C#, C++, or Java), 3D modeling understanding, and a background in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with game engines like Unity or Unreal Engine, and knowledge of VR hardware and SDKs, are typically required, along with certifications in VR development or related areas being advantageous. Creativity, problem-solving abilities, and effective collaboration are crucial soft skills that set top developers apart. These skills ensure immersive, functional VR experiences and enable developers to innovate and adapt in a rapidly evolving technology landscape.

Here's a deeper dive into your responsibilities:

BIM Layout & Field Execution

  • Perform robotic total station layout for construction points, control references, sleeves, embeds, hangers, penetrations, equipment locations, walls, MEP systems, and other project-specific layout requirements.
  • Export, manage, and verify layout points and background files from Autodesk Revit models for field use.
  • Create and maintain reliable workflows connecting BIM coordination, model preparation, point creation, field layout, and documentation.
  • Review coordinated models, construction documents, and shop drawings to identify layout conflicts and constructability concerns before installation.
  • Coordinate with project managers, superintendents, foremen, BIM personnel, surveyors, and trade partners to establish layout priorities and deliverables.
  • Support field teams by translating complex model data into practical, accurate layout information.
Reality Capture & Verification
  • Perform 3D laser scanning to capture existing conditions, verify installation accuracy, support as-built documentation, and assist with quality control efforts.
  • Process, organize, and distribute scan data, point clouds, verification reports, layout reports, and field documentation.
  • Support scan-to-BIM workflows and project documentation requirements.
  • Verify installation accuracy against coordinated BIM models and project requirements.
Technology, Equipment & Training
  • Maintain, organize, calibrate, and troubleshoot robotic total stations, laser scanners, tablets, batteries, chargers, prisms, tripods, and related equipment.
  • Provide total station and field technology training for project teams, foremen, layout personnel, and other users.
  • Assist with developing standards, templates, workflows, and best practices for layout and site capture operations.
  • Support continuous improvement initiatives through workflow documentation and lessons learned.
